🌐 The Evolution of Predictive Maintenance in the Global EV Industry

As the global shift toward electric mobility accelerates, the reliability of EV charging infrastructure has become a critical pillar for industrial growth. For EV Chargers Factories & Exporters, the transition from reactive maintenance (fixing things when they break) to Predictive Maintenance (PdM) is no longer an option—it is a competitive necessity. In 2024, the global EV charger market is projected to grow at a CAGR of over 25%, with uptime being the single most important KPI for Charge Point Operators (CPOs) and fleet managers.

Predictive maintenance leverages IoT sensors, big data analytics, and Artificial Intelligence to monitor the health of charging modules, cables, and connectors in real-time. By identifying potential failures before they occur, factories can reduce O&M (Operations and Maintenance) costs by up to 30% and extend the lifespan of equipment by 40%.

📈 Global Business and Industrial Landscape

Across Europe, North America, and Asia, the demand for "Smart Chargers" integrated with PdM capabilities is skyrocketing. Procurement departments of Fortune 500 companies and government agencies are prioritizing manufacturers that offer comprehensive diagnostic software. The industrial landscape is moving towards Edge AI integration, where the charger itself processes data locally to provide instant health alerts, reducing the load on cloud servers and ensuring functionality even in areas with poor connectivity.

🛡️ Top 10 Predictive Maintenance Strategies for Modern EV Factories

🌡️

1. Advanced Thermal Analytics

Monitoring internal temperatures of power modules and connectors to detect overheating early, preventing fire hazards and component degradation.

📡

2. IoT Sensor Fusion

Integrating vibration, humidity, and voltage sensors to provide a holistic view of the charger’s physical and electrical health.

🧠

3. AI Failure Prediction

Using machine learning models to analyze historical failure data and predict the remaining useful life (RUL) of critical components.

🔄

4. Dynamic Load Balancing

Automatically adjusting power distribution based on grid health and equipment status to avoid overstressing the hardware during peak hours.

☁️

5. Cloud-Based Digital Twins

Creating virtual replicas of physical charging stations to simulate "what-if" scenarios and optimize maintenance schedules remotely.

🔌

6. Connector Wear Tracking

Monitoring the number of mating cycles and contact resistance to alert operators when cables or guns need replacement before they fail.

📶

7. OTA Firmware Optimization

Over-the-air updates that not only fix bugs but also recalibrate sensors to maintain diagnostic accuracy as the hardware ages.

⚖️

8. Harmonic Distortion Analysis

Detecting power quality issues from the grid that could damage sensitive internal electronics over time.

📊

9. Automated Health Reporting

Generating weekly diagnostic reports for fleet managers, highlighting units that require attention based on performance trends.

🛡️

10. Insulation Monitoring

Continuous testing of insulation resistance to ensure user safety and prevent leakage currents in high-voltage DC systems.

🌍 Localized Application Scenarios & Procurement Trends

Procurement needs vary significantly by region. In Northern Europe, predictive maintenance focuses on cold-start performance and moisture resistance. In Southeast Asia and the Middle East, the emphasis shifts to dust protection and high-temperature cooling systems. Global Exporters must provide localized diagnostic dashboards that respect local data privacy laws (like GDPR) while providing actionable insights.

Major B2B buyers—such as logistics companies and public transit agencies—now require OCPP 2.0.1 compliance, which offers much deeper diagnostic capabilities than previous versions. They seek "Future-Proof" hardware that can integrate with existing energy management platforms.
